ABOUT CALIE COX: “Home-grown” in Sacramento, CA, a multi-talent who plays Keyboards, Bass, Lead Guitar, Drums and possesses a truly individual singing style with an incredible vocal range. He founded three original bands: "CRYSTAL SPHERE" at age 16 with Mark Curry; Virgin Records recording artist-to-be and Aaron "El Hefe" Abeyta now the current Lead guitarist & Trumpet player of the world famous punk band "NOFX", next "PIRANHA" from (1985-1989) featuring the original drummer of "Tesla"; Bobby Contreras" and Joel Krueger who is the current Bassist of Frank Hannon's solo project "Kaleidoscope" and finally Calie's first successful Independent project "THE BIG BANG!" between (1989-1995), who had two songs make airplay in "A" and “B” rotations at 93Rock locally in hometown Sacramento,CA. Calie recorded two original albums in the 90's and has two current projects up for sale this year 2008. His solo effort "OBVIOUS" and his latest project "TWO WORLDS" by "THE TEMPLE OF NOW" which has been recorded with friend & Engineer/Keyboardist Dave Baxley.

Story behind the song
Written as a kind of Led-Zeppelin homage musically, with a play on words to describe something that cannot quite be defined as a person or an action.
